Eclipse RCP插件学习:自定义状态栏显示(摄影管理系统6)
在Eclipse RCP开发中,状态栏是一个重要的UI元素,可以用来显示各种实时信息,提升用户体验。本文将介绍如何在Eclipse RCP插件中自定义状态栏的显示,包括工作区窗口显示状态栏、定义登录状态和系统时间状态条目以及将自定义的状态条目显示在窗口状态栏中。
工作区窗口显示状态栏
要在Eclipse RCP应用程序中显示状态栏,首先需要在``文件中进行配置。通过设置`(true)`来显示状态栏。
定义登录状态和系统时间状态条目
为了在状态栏中显示登录状态和系统时间,我们需要定义两个状态条目。通过创建`Renyuanitem`类和`Shijianitem`类,分别表示登录状态和系统时间状态。这些类需要继承自`ContributionItem`类,并实现`fill`方法以填充状态条目的内容。
具体代码可以参考[这里的视频教程](_show/id_),其中包含了完整的代码示例,有助于初学者理解和实践。
在状态栏中管理自定义状态条目
在``文件中,我们可以初始化并管理之前定义的状态条目变量。通过调用相应的方法,将登录状态和系统时间状态条目添加到状态栏中。
管理状态栏显示
为了让自定义的状态条目在状态栏中得以显示,我们需要在适当的时机调用相关方法来管理状态栏。在`fillStatusLine`方法中,通过调用`setVisible(true)`和`()`来显示和添加自定义状态条目。
窗口状态栏设置完成
经过以上步骤的操作,窗口状态栏的设置工作就完成了。现在您可以在Eclipse RCP应用程序中看到自定义的状态条目显示在状态栏中,为用户提供实时信息反馈和更好的操作体验。
通过学习和实践自定义状态栏的方法,可以为您的Eclipse RCP应用程序增添更多交互性和个性化功能,同时也能够更好地满足用户需求。希望本文对您在Eclipse RCP插件开发中有所帮助,如果觉得文章内容有启发,请给予支持投票!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。